Zebra Mussel
The Zebra Mussel is a bivalve mollusk, rather wide spread in water bodies of Russia. Zebra mussel shell has a characteristic triangular shape, it is yellow or greenish with typical pattern of zigzagging or transverse brown stripes. The shell may reach 5 cm in size. Sometimes shells may be darker because of the specific of the water body. These mollusks settle in colonies, getting attached to stone and other objects on the bottom. Zebra mussel meat is a good bait for fishing young or adult bream and even roach. Carp and catfish feast on it with pleasure as well.
